Ardour is a hard disk recorder (HDR) and digital audio workstation (DAW). It is capable of simultaneously recording 24 or more channels of 32-bit audio at 48kHz.
Ardour is intended to function as a "professional" HDR system, replacing dedicated hardware solutions like the Mackie HDR and the Tascam 2424 and more traditional tape systems like the Alesis ADAT series. It supports MIDI Machine Control, so can be controlled from any MMC controller, such as the Mackie Digital 8 Bus mixer and many other modern digital mixers.

MoleQueue is an open-source, cross-platform, system-tray resident desktop
application for abstracting, managing, and coordinating the execution of tasks
both locally and on remote computational resources. Users can set up local and
remote queues that describe where the task will be executed. Each queue can
have programs, with templates to facilitate the execution of the program. Input
files can be staged, and output files collected using a standard interface.
Some highlights:
* Open source distributed under the liberal 3-clause BSD license
* Cross platform with nightly builds on Linux, Mac OS X and Windows
* Intuitive interface designed to be useful to whole community
* Support for local executation and remote schedulers (SGE, PBS, SLURM)
* System tray resident application managing queue of queues and job lifetime
* Simple, lightweight JSON-RPC 2.0 based communication over local sockets
* Qt 5 client library for simple integration in Qt applications
SCS (splitting conic solver) is a numerical optimization package for solving large-scale convex cone problems, based on our paper Conic Optimization via Operator Splitting and Homogeneous Self-Dual Embedding. It is written in C and can be used in other C, C++, Python, Matlab, R, Julia, and Ruby, programs via the linked interfaces. It can also be called as a solver from convex optimization toolboxes CVX (3.0 or later), CVXPY, Convex.jl, and Yalmip.
